Transaction 2b749037e27b7fc38f2a10377d481965685548be0442c18bd887c16ef7763c03

3 Input
1 Outputs
  • 2b749037e27b7fc38f2a10377d481965685548be0442c18bd887c16ef7763c03:0
  • value  22984127
    address  3HXtbLa5VrU5DGj2bkYqo4Dc2usUmh7E3S